Line Dancing: What It’s All About?

Line dancing is a brilliant way to move your body, enjoy music, and dance together, no partner needed. Dancers line up and perform set routines in unison, making it easy to join in whether you’re brand new or returning to the floor after a break. It’s social, uplifting, and far less intimidating than many people expect.

If you’re new to line dancing, beginner classes are designed to help you feel confident, relaxed, and supported from your very first step.

What Happens in a Beginner Line Dance Class?

A Friendly, No-Pressure Environment

Beginner classes are welcoming and judgement-free. You’ll dance alongside people of all ages and abilities, all learning together. There’s no rush and no expectation to be perfect, just encouragement, patience, and plenty of smiles.

Learning the Core Steps

You’ll start with simple, repeatable steps that form the building blocks of line dancing. Moves like grapevines, shuffles, turns, and box steps appear in many dances, so once you learn them, everything else starts to fall into place. Repetition helps the steps feel natural over time.

Music for Everyone

Line dancing isn’t limited to country music. Classes often feature a mix of modern pop, classic hits, upbeat chart music, and more traditional tracks. This variety keeps things fresh and helps you discover dances that suit your personal style.

Why Try Line Dancing?

Feel-Good Fitness

Line dancing offers a gentle but effective workout. It improves coordination, balance, and stamina while being kind to your joints, making it suitable for many fitness levels.

A Boost for the Mind

Remembering steps and routines keeps your brain active, while dancing to music is a great stress reliever. Many dancers find it lifts their mood and helps them switch off from everyday worries.

A Real Sense of Community

Line dance classes are social by nature. You’ll dance together, laugh together, and often leave having made new friends. It’s as much about connection as it is about movement.
